Living in a hostel with a bunch of twenty-somethings in the middle of nowhere means that it is impossible to get through the week without talk of the metropolitan cities that we once called home. Friends and professors alike complain of missing the familiarity, the fast-paced work culture, and, most importantly, the love that they find in them. The characters in Songs Our Bodies Sing have lived in these same cities long enough to resent them, betrayed by what so many others seem to be enchanted by.

Lives on the margins
